Question 1

Choose the INCORRECT statement.
◦ Diborane is B2H6.
◦ B(OH)3 boric acid is a monoprotic acid.
◦ Being electron deficient makes boron compounds strong Lewis acids.
◦ The B-H-B three-center bond has only two electrons.
◦ Boron is one of several nonmetals in group 13.

Question 2

Choose the INCORRECT statement.
◦ The strong C-C and C-H bonds are very important in organic chemistry.
◦ At standard temperature and pressure graphite is more stable than diamond.
◦ Graphite changes spontaneously but very slowly to diamond.
◦ Pencil lead is a graphite and clay mixture.
◦ No harder substance than diamond is known.

Did you know?

Anesthesia awareness is a potentially disturbing adverse effect wherein patients who have been paralyzed with muscle relaxants may awaken. They may be aware of their surroundings but unable to communicate or move. Neurologic monitoring equipment that helps to more closely check the patient's anesthesia stages is now available to avoid the occurrence of anesthesia awareness.

Did you know?

Chronic necrotizing aspergillosis has a slowly progressive process that, unlike invasive aspergillosis, does not spread to other organ systems or the blood vessels. It most often affects middle-aged and elderly individuals, spreading to surrounding tissue in the lungs. The disease often does not respond to conventionally successful treatments, and requires individualized therapies in order to keep it from becoming life-threatening.

Did you know?

Asthma-like symptoms were first recorded about 3,500 years ago in Egypt. The first manuscript specifically written about asthma was in the year 1190, describing a condition characterized by sudden breathlessness. The treatments listed in this manuscript include chicken soup, herbs, and sexual abstinence.
